What is the difference between Grand Ole Opry and Ryman Auditorium?

Ryman Auditorium is the original site where the Grand Ole Opry was held. Certain times of the year when crowds are smaller, the Opry is held in the Ryman. The larger Grand Ole Opry venue is used most of the year. over a year ago.

Why is the Ryman Auditorium famous?

Ryman Auditorium (also known as Grand Ole Opry House and Union Gospel Tabernacle) is a 2,362-seat live-performance venue located at 116 5th Avenue North, in Nashville, Tennessee. It is best known as the home of the Grand Ole Opry from 1943 to 1974 and is owned and operated by Ryman Hospitality Properties, Inc.

Where is the best place to sit at the Ryman Auditorium?

Similar to the seats center sections it is best to be located in the front half of the side sections. The best side seats are in rows B-M in sections 1-7. There will be an angle for some of the seats, but for most shows it will not impact the viewing experience.

How much does it cost to tour Grand Ole Opry?

For more information and to purchase advance tickets, visit the Grand Ole Opry website. Tickets for adults (ages 12 and older) for a daytime backstage tour costs $39, while children’s (ages 4 to 11) admission costs $34. Post-show tours have similar fees.
